Question Answer
Arrest (v) To use the power of the law to put someone in prison after a judge's sentence
Accuse (v) To blame someone for doing something illegal or incorrect.
Acquit (v) To decide that someone is not guilty of commiting a crime
Adjourn (v) To end meeting or leave a a place to go to another after ending a meeting
Adoption (n) The act of starting a leagl process of adopting a child or something
Alibi (n) The claim of showing evidence that shows that you were somewhere else or with someone else and not have committed a crime
Alimony (n) The amount of money that a court orders to be paid to a former wife or husband after a divorce
